Key lessons learned and features used in training a no-code answer bot with FlyRank include:
- Leveraging Existing Knowledge Base: The fastest way to train a bot is by importing existing FAQs and knowledge base articles. FlyRank facilitated this, allowing Bala Health to immediately make their comprehensive gut health information accessible via the bot.
- Identifying High-Frequency Questions: Analyzing past support tickets in FlyRank helped Bala Health pinpoint the top 20-50 most common questions, which formed the initial core of the bot's training data, ensuring immediate impact.
- Iterative Training and Testing: Bala Health adopted an agile approach, training the bot on a subset of questions, testing its responses, and then iteratively refining its understanding based on real-world interactions. This "learn-as-you-go" methodology was crucial for rapid deployment.
- Human Handoff Protocols: Recognizing that bots cannot answer everything, Bala Health designed clear human handoff protocols within FlyRank. If the bot couldn't confidently answer a query, it seamlessly transferred the member to a live agent, providing context from the bot conversation.
- No-Code Interface for Content Teams: The intuitive, visual interface allowed content creators, not just developers, to train and manage the bot's responses, ensuring accuracy and consistent brand voice.
- Continuous Learning and Improvement: FlyRank's bot learned from every interaction, and its performance could be monitored through analytics, allowing Bala Health to identify areas for further training and optimization. What is a "no-code answer bot"?
A no-code answer bot is a type of chatbot that can be built and trained without needing to write any programming code. Users can typically configure its responses and logic using intuitive visual interfaces, drag-and-drop elements, or by feeding it existing knowledge base content.
Why is "no-code" important for bot development?
No-code development democratizes bot creation, allowing non-technical teams (like support or content specialists) to build and manage bots directly. This significantly reduces development time, lowers costs, and enables faster iteration and deployment of automated support solutions.
What are "human handoff protocols" for bots?
Human handoff protocols define how and when a chatbot should seamlessly transfer a conversation to a live human agent. This is crucial for handling complex or sensitive queries that the bot cannot answer, ensuring a smooth transition and preventing customer frustration.
How can an answer bot continue to improve after launch?
After launch, an answer bot improves through continuous monitoring and training. This involves analyzing bot conversation logs to identify queries it failed to answer, adding new training data for those queries, refining existing responses, and regularly updating its knowledge base with new information.
